Why Choose a Mecanum Chassis?

FTC Drive Base Kit from Studica Robotics - New Colors!Mecanum drive bases are well-known for their omnidirectional movement, allowing robots to move in any direction: forward, backward, and sideways—without changing their orientation. This unique maneuverability comes in handy for robotics competitions. The FTC Drive Base Kit lets you build a Mecanum chassis that is quick, agile, and ready to dominate, whether you’re strafing across the field or dodging obstacles.

Your robot’s chassis is the heart of its movement, and the FTC Drive Base Kit is designed to unlock its full potential. This kit is fully FIRST® legal and includes everything you need to create a versatile drivetrain, including:

  • U-channels, flat beams, square beams, and brackets
  • Slim Mecanum wheels with 12 black rollers mounted on steel ball bearings for smoother movement
  • 4 NeveRest Orbital 20 gearmotors with encoder cables
  • Clamping shaft hubs and bumpers

Mecanum Wheel ChassisThe Mecanum wheels are especially lightweight and efficient, allowing for quick acceleration while reducing the load on your robot’s motors and battery. Steel ball bearings ensure smoother movement with less friction, helping your robot glide across the field with ease. Why Teams Love the FTC Drive Base Kit

This kit is more than just a way to get your robot moving. It’s a high-performance platform designed to handle the tough demands of FTC competitions. Here’s why it’s a popular choice among FTC teams:

  • Strength & Durability: The 3mm thick 6061-T6 aluminum components are built to last, ensuring your robot can withstand the intensity of competition.
  • Low-Profile Design:  The low profile keeps your robot close to the ground, helping it navigate around obstacles with ease.
  • Smooth & Safe: All parts are deburred and polished, providing a smooth, hassle-free building experience.
  • Speed & Maneuverability: Mecanum wheels allow for quick, agile movements that are perfect for making quick maneuvers during matches.
  • Enhanced Efficiency: The use of steel ball bearings in the wheels reduces friction, making your robot more efficient and reducing the strain on your motors.
